strive
Third Person
strives
Present Participle
striving
Past Tense
strove
Past Participle
striven
1
to try as hard as possible to achieve a goal
transitive
- Despite facing obstacles, she strives to excel in her academic pursuits.
- Entrepreneurs strive to build successful businesses through hard work and innovation.
- Students strive to achieve their career goals through continuous learning.
- Organizations strive to provide exceptional service to meet customer expectations.

2
to make great efforts or struggle in opposition, often in contention or dispute
- Workers in the factory strive against unfavorable conditions, advocating for better wages and improved working environments.
- Citizens strive against political corruption, participating in movements to bring transparency and accountability to government institutions.
- The soldiers strove against the enemy with unwavering resolve.
- The activists strive against injustice every day.
- Despite exhaustion, they continued to strive against the current.
